Hobbes 3.0 – Genome Sequence Mapping

Hobbes 3.0

:: DESCRIPTION

Hobbes is a software package for efficiently mapping DNA snippets (reads) against a reference DNA sequence. It can map short and long reads, and supports Hamming distance (only substitutions) and edit distance (substitutions/insertions/deletions). Hobbes accepts both single-end and paired-end reads for alignment, and can run on multiple CPU cores using multithreading.
